Experience
03/2018 to Current Emergency Medical Technician Basic Seaworld Parks | Tampa, FL,
  • Documented all calls in reports detailing type of incident and course of treatment.
  • Operated emergency vehicles with caution to keep patients, public and first responders safe.
  • Remained level-headed and proactive during emergency situations.
  • Demonstrated dedication to providing quality care through continued training and education.
  • Reviewed inventory levels prior to shift and restocked ambulance to prepare for service.
  • Performed CPR and used cardiac defibrillator to revive patients in cardiac arrest or arrythmia.
  • Assessed emergency situations and prioritized medical care for patients.
  • Rendered direct patient care, including stabilizing patients and determining course of action based on triage.
  • Evaluated patients' medical status and monitored vital signs during transit.
  • Explained to conscious patients steps involved for medical evaluations and need for possible hospital transport.
  • Managed care in field and in-transit, including performing standard testing and administering necessary medication.
  • Monitored patients from scene to hospital transfer while conducting in-transit care.
  • Observed and assessed incident scenes upon arrival to determine level of safety for all first responders.
  • Asked patients questions regarding ingestion or intake of over-the-counter medications, prescriptions and illicit drugs.
  • Transported patients from accident scenes to hospitals in emergency vehicles.
